Garlic Stuffed Roast

Garlic Stuffed Roast
Garlic Stuffed Roast is a dairy free side dish. This recipe serves 4. One serving contains 293 calories, 41g of protein, and 8g of fat. Head to the store and pick up worcestershire sauce, condensed cream of mushroom soup, onion soup mix, and a few other things to make it today. From preparation to the plate, this recipe takes around 8 hours and 15 minutes.

Instructions

1
Preheat oven to 250 degrees F (120 degrees C). Trim off any excess fat from roast. Make several deep slits and insert a half clove of garlic in each slit.
